SBI Securities Co. Ltd. Makes New $377,000 Investment in nCino, Inc. (NASDAQ:NCNO)

SBI Securities Co. Ltd. purchased a new position in shares of nCino, Inc. (NASDAQ:NCNOFree Report) during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The fund purchased 11,220 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$377,000.

Several other institutional investors have also recently made changes to their positions in the stock. Long Path Partners LP increased its position in shares of nCino by 43.7% during the 3rd quarter. Long Path Partners LP now owns 3,721,406 shares of the company’s stock worth $117,559,000 after purchasing an additional 1,131,271 shares during the last quarter. ShawSpring Partners LLC increased its holdings in shares of nCino by 115.9% during the 3rd quarter. ShawSpring Partners LLC now owns 2,653,687 shares of the company’s stock worth $83,830,000 after acquiring an additional 1,424,349 shares during the last quarter. ArrowMark Colorado Holdings LLC increased its holdings in shares of nCino by 65.1% during the 3rd quarter. ArrowMark Colorado Holdings LLC now owns 2,100,062 shares of the company’s stock worth $66,341,000 after acquiring an additional 828,124 shares during the last quarter. Conestoga Capital Advisors LLC acquired a new position in shares of nCino during the 4th quarter worth approximately $70,256,000. Finally, Brown Brothers Harriman & Co. increased its holdings in shares of nCino by 55.4% during the 3rd quarter. Brown Brothers Harriman & Co. now owns 2,065,880 shares of the company’s stock worth $65,261,000 after acquiring an additional 736,627 shares during the last quarter.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 94.76% of the company’s stock.

About nCino

(Free Report)

nCino, Inc, a software-as-a-service company, provides cloud-based software applications to financial institutions in the United States and internationally. Its nCino Bank Operating System connects financial institution employees, clients and third parties on a single cloud-based platform which include client onboarding, deposit account opening, loan origination, end-to-end mortgage suite, and powerful ecosystem.
